Om Ah Ra Pa Tsa na Dhi


I know this chant from our tour guide in Tibet, Jia Dun. He said when he was young, there was something wrong with his tongue, which he could not pronounce words properly. His grandma asked him to spell "Om Ah Ra Pa Tsa Na Ti ti ti ti ti ti ti ti ti...........", in one long breath. He also followed his grandma's instruction to lick the chain in Jokhang Temple until he was able to speak clearly (around age 13-14 years old). Hehehe....
